Global stock markets rose while crude oil prices fell following a pause in hostilities between the U.S. and Iran in the Middle East. This de-escalation has alleviated concerns about potential oil supply disruptions, resulting in a decline in crude benchmarks. The probability of crude oil reaching a new all-time high by September 30 is currently estimated at 5.9%. Key figures such as Mohammad Barkindo, Fatih Birol, and Abdulaziz bin Salman will be closely monitored to assess future oil market dynamics.
